PHP 5.3.3のインストールが大変だった件。
現在、うちのiMonaサーバーの次の引越し先であるさくらのVPSでお引っ越し準備中だ。
その課程でCentOS5.5にてPHP 5.3.3を導入したのだが、思いの外大変だった。
おそらく普通ならyumの追加リポジトリにremiを追加して、remiリポジトリにあるphpをインストールすればよかったんだろうが、よくわからないエラーが出てそれが出来なかった。
エラー内容の最後はこんな感じ。
You could try using --skip-broken to work around the problem
You could try running: package-cleanup --problems
package-cleanup --dupes
rpm -Va --nofiles --nodigest
The program package-cleanup is found in the yum-utils package.
yum-utilsが必要なのか?--skip-brokenというコマンドがないせいか?とか思ったけど、実は見るべき所はここじゃなくて、
そのもう少し上に記述されていた「Error: Missing Dependency〜〜〜」という行。この文字列に続いて見つからないライブラリの名前が書いてあったので、
yumdownloader --enablerepo=epel --source libedit
という風にlibeditという足りないライブラリのソースコードを落としてきて自前でビルドしてぶち込んだ。
うん、これに気がつくのに一週間かかったんだorz
先週やるはずだったアプデのこと
うん、少々現実の方でゴタゴタ忙しくなってしまい、一週間PC付ける気力もなくベットに入ってすぐ寝ちゃってました。
土日祝日でさっさと上げればいいと思ってたんですが、何故かこの3連休全てに急遽バイトがorz
まあ今月は2週間以上もシフトが入ってなかったのでしょうがないといえばしょうがないですが・・・。
で、今日ですね。掲示板をチェックする気力はないですが修正版だけはアプリゲットへ申請しておきました。
以下、今日更新申請をしたiMona@zuzuの詳細です。
iMona@zuzu Ver3.0.0
- 書き込み時のエラーを分かりやすくした。
- 書き込み画面のURLがブラウザ起動しない場合があったのを修正
- 以下、様々なバグを修正。
- このバージョンについて勘違いをしている人が居たのでバージョンを3.0.0と表記変更
- このバージョンからワイド画面対応版を公開。
- 次回バージョンから開発側でソフトウェアを利用したバグの管理を開始。
自作PCを作りましたので・・・
ついに自作PCを作りました!
今話題の4コアにメモリ4GB、Win764bit。液晶ディスプレイワイド23インチと盛りだくさんのスペックです。
そんなわけで今週の初めから放置してたiMona@zuzuのBugfixを幾つか手がけようと思います。
まあほとんど終わってるのでアプリゲットに上げるだけですね。
あと下の記事にあるアクセスランキングの作成もやろうかと。
それとサーバープログラムの改良は・・・どうしようかな。正直なところ使ってるサーバーが優秀なお陰で特にトラブルもないのですよ、つまり僕の環境だけで言えば改良は不必要になっちゃいましたorz
以下9/3分のコメント返信
iMona改良お疲れ様でした。
書き込み文字数が改良初期と同じ「500」なのですが、「5000」とかにできないのでしょうか?
最新版でニュースやスレッドのテンプレ、人物AAを貼り付ける際に、携帯電話に警告を受けて気が付きまして…。
こちらの件は自分の方でも確認済みです。月曜日には修正版をアプリゲットに申請する予定なのでしばしのお待ちを。
開発が終わっただけで公開はまだなのかな?
アプリゲットにありますよー! ただ月曜日に申請を出す奴を待つのをおすすめします。
おそらく水曜日までには公開されていると思いますし、バージョン番号の変更や上記バグの修正などもしますので。